Overview:
Clinical documentation is a critical component of ethical and professional mental health practice, yet many clinicians feel unprepared to document efficiently or in accordance with insurance, legal, or regulatory standards. Poor or inconsistent documentation can lead to denied claims, vulnerability during audits, legal and ethical risks, and significant financial loss.
This course addresses the growing need for accurate, clear, and clinically meaningful records amidst increased oversight related to addiction, child safety, family violence, workers’ compensation, court involvement, and audits. Participants will learn how high-quality documentation supports sound clinical thinking, facilitates treatment authorizations, protects confidentiality, and reduces work-related stress.
Grounded in rigorous Medicare standards and the principle of “medical necessity,” the training demonstrates the “Golden Thread” method to ensure that assessments, treatment plans, progress notes, and discharge summaries are logically connected, clinically relevant, and audit-ready. The Documentation Wizard process offers a structured, efficient approach that improves compliance, enhances productivity, and increases clinician confidence while supporting high-quality client care.
Objectives:
- Determine how to translate clinical skills and intuition into the behavioral language required by insurance companies, no matter what therapeutic techniques are used
- Employ the Golden Thread to help justify medical necessity
- Document what really happens in a therapy session without violating confidentiality
- Identify and analyze potential clinical, legal, and ethical red flags in the documentation process and how to avoid them
- Solidify knowledge with two practice sessions

Beth Rontal, LICSW
While supervising clinicians at a community mental health clinic for 11 years, Beth discovered a unique talent for teaching the skill most therapists dread. She helped develop the clinician’s first electronic documentation system that significantly reduced documentation time and errors, saving thousands of dollars and allowing clinicians to see more clients without working additional hours. In 2012, Beth founded Documentation Wizard®. Her Misery and Mastery® trainings and documentation templates are now used worldwide. Her programs empower clinicians, reduce anxiety about documentation, and furthers professional integrity by systematically linking effective documentation to quality care, helping clinicians pass audits and protect income. Beth co-chairs the NASW Private Practice Shared Interest Group and maintains a clinical practice specializing in emotional eating and early mother loss.
